AMC’s “The Walking Dead” spinoff, tentatively titled “Cobalt,” is getting behind the cameras both literally and figuratively.
While the AMC series, based on Robert Kirkman’s comic, is set in desolate Georgia, the planned spinoff will be heading to Los Angeles, California, writes TVLine.
“Almost from the beginning of ‘The Walking Dead’ on AMC, fans have been curious about what is going on in the zombie apocalypse in other parts of the world,” said AMC President Charlie Collier back in September.
As previously reported, there’s buzz that the offshoot — penned by showrunner Dave Erickson and “TWD” creator Robert Kirkman — will be a prequel of sorts, one that would chronicle the early days of the epidemic and the effort to contain it.
The cast includes Cliff Curtis (Gang Related), Frank Dillane (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ince‘s Tom Riddle) and Aussie actress Alycia Debnam Carey (McLeod’s “Daughters”).
Adam Davidson will direct the untitled “Walking Dead” spinoff, code name “Cobalt.”
